What Are Affirmations and How Do They Work?

Affirmations are positive statements that you repeat to yourself regularly. They are designed to challenge negative thought patterns and replace them with empowering beliefs. Think of your mind like a garden. Negative thoughts are weeds that can quickly take over. Affirmations are like seeds of positivity that, when nurtured with repetition and belief, blossom into strong, healthy beliefs.

The power of affirmations lies in their ability to tap into the subconscious mind. Our subconscious mind is incredibly powerful and influences our thoughts, feelings, and behaviors – often without us even realizing it. When we repeatedly state a positive affirmation, we're essentially sending a message to our subconscious that reinforces the desired state.

Here's a simplified breakdown of how affirmations work:

  • Repetition: Regularly repeating affirmations reinforces the message in your mind.
  • Emotion: Connecting with the emotion behind the affirmation makes it more impactful. Don't just recite the words; feel the truth of the statement.
  • Belief: Even if you don't fully believe the affirmation at first, willingly accept it as a possibility.
  • Consistency: Make affirmations a daily habit for lasting results.

Benefits of Using Affirmations for Sleep

Incorporating affirmations into your bedtime routine can yield a wealth of benefits for your sleep:

  • Reduced Anxiety: Affirmations can help calm a racing mind and alleviate anxiety that often keeps people awake.
  • Improved Sleep Quality: By promoting relaxation and reducing stress, affirmations can lead to deeper, more restful sleep.
  • Faster Sleep Onset: Affirmations can help you quiet your thoughts and transition more easily into sleep.
  • Increased Self-Compassion: Affirmations can foster a sense of self-acceptance and reduce self-criticism, which can contribute to better sleep.
  • Positive Mindset: Regularly affirming positive statements can improve your overall mood and outlook, indirectly benefiting your sleep.
  • Breaking Negative Thought Patterns: Affirmations help to challenge and replace negative thoughts that contribute to insomnia.
  • Enhanced Relaxation: The act of repeating affirmations can be inherently relaxing, preparing your body and mind for sleep.

How to Use These Affirmations Effectively

Simply reading these affirmations isn't enough. To truly harness their power, follow these guidelines:

  • Choose a Quiet Time: Find a time when you won't be disturbed, ideally before you get into bed.
  • Create a Relaxing Environment: Dim the lights, play calming music, and make your bedroom a sanctuary for sleep.
  • Focus on Your Breath: Combine your affirmations with deep, slow breaths. Inhale deeply, hold for a few seconds, and exhale slowly.
  • Repeat with Emotion: Don't just recite the words mechanically. Connect with the meaning of the affirmations and feel the emotions they evoke.
  • Visualize: As you repeat the affirmations, visualize yourself sleeping peacefully and waking up refreshed.
  • Consistency is Key: Make affirmations a daily habit, even on days when you sleep well.
  • Be Patient: It takes time for affirmations to work. Don't get discouraged if you don't see results immediately.

Tips for Creating Your Own Affirmations

The most effective affirmations are those that are personally meaningful to you. Here's how to create your own:

  • Identify Your Sleep Challenges: What specific issues are keeping you awake? (e.g., anxiety, racing thoughts, physical discomfort).
  • Reframe Negative Thoughts: Turn negative thoughts into positive statements. For example, instead of "I can't sleep," try "I am allowing myself to drift off to sleep."
  • Use "I Am" Statements: Start your affirmations with "I am" to reinforce the desired state.
  • Keep it Simple: Affirmations should be short, clear, and easy to remember.
  • Make it Positive: Focus on what you want to happen, not what you don't want to happen.
  • Personalize it: Tailor the affirmations to your own beliefs and values.
